Background
Ruderman, Jerold R. was born on March 28, 1943 in Watertown, New York, United States.

Bachelor, Cornell Univercity, 1964; Juris Doctor, Cornell Univercity, 1967.
Worked at Wilson, Elser, Moskowitz, Edelman & Dicker (White Plains, NY) specializing in General Insurance and Reinsurance Practice and Litigation. Commercial, Corporate and Securities Law. Domestic and International Property and Casualty Insurance and Reinsurance.
Products and Professional Liability, Toxic Tort Defense, Environmental Impairment Liability, Medical and Hospital Malpractice, Municipal and Public Officials Liability, Trusts and Estates. Aviation, Marine and Inland Marine. Securities and Fiduciary Liability and General Subrogation.
Admitted to the bar, 1967, New York. 1968, United States. Court of Appeals, Second Circuit. 1969, United States. District Court, Southern, Eastern and Northern Districts of New York.
1971, United States. Supreme Court. 1974, Florida.
Phi Delta Phi. Guest Lecturer, Uniform Commercial Code at New York University Law School, 1976-1978 at course given on "Problems Under the UCC." Lecturer: Commercial Law, Pace University Law School, 1984, 1995.
"Adequate Protection Under Chapter 11 Bankruptcy," Westchester County Bar Association, 1988. "Commercial Law," New York state, 1995. General Counsel and Deputy Commissioner, New York City Real Estate Department, 1969-1971.
Law Secretary to Judge Henry Durfman, Bronx Civil Court, 1969. Member: The Association of the Bar of the City of New York (Member, Municipal Affairs Committee, 1974-1977). Westchester County (Member, Bankruptcy Committee, 1984-19950).
New York State (Member, State Constitution Committee, 1980-1984) and American (Member, Banking Committee, Commercial Financial Services Subcommittee, 1980-19950) Bar Associations.
